toughened glass panels

Toughened glass panels have become increasingly popular in both residential and commercial architecture due to their numerous advantages and aesthetic appeal. Unlike standard glass, toughened glass undergoes a specialized heat treatment process that increases its strength and durability. This makes it significantly more resistant to impact, thermal stress, and other external factors, making it an ideal choice for various applications.


One of the most notable benefits of toughened glass panels is their safety feature. In case of breakage, toughened glass shatters into small, blunt pieces rather than sharp shards, reducing the risk of injury. This characteristic makes it highly suitable for environments where safety is a priority, such as in schools, hospitals, and public transportation.


Additionally, toughened glass panels offer a sleek and modern aesthetic that complements contemporary design. They are available in various thicknesses and can be treated with different finishes, allowing for versatility in design. Architects and designers often use toughened glass for facades, balustrades, shower enclosures, and even furniture, taking advantage of its clarity and elegance.


Energy efficiency is another significant advantage of toughened glass panels. Many modern variations come with insulating properties, helping to regulate indoor temperatures, which can lead to reduced energy consumption. This is particularly beneficial in climates with extreme temperatures, where maintaining a consistent indoor climate is essential for comfort and efficiency.

Moreover, toughened glass panels are easy to maintain. Their smooth surface allows for easy cleaning, preventing the buildup of dirt and grime. This low maintenance requirement is especially appealing in high-traffic areas, where glass surfaces are prone to fingerprints and smudges.


In terms of cost, while toughened glass panels may be more expensive than standard glass, their longevity and durability often make them a more cost-effective option in the long run. The investment in toughened glass can save money on repairs and replacements over time, especially in high-use applications.


In conclusion, toughened glass panels are an exceptional choice for modern architecture. Their safety, aesthetic appeal, energy efficiency, and low maintenance make them an ideal solution for a wide range of applications, ensuring that they remain a popular option in building design for years to come.
